## Artifact Signing — SDK Parity Notes (Weekly Sync)

Kestrel SDK for Android reached parity with the Swift client this sprint: offline queueing, batched telemetry, and retry semantics now match. Both SDKs ship as signed artifacts from the same pipeline. Remaining gap: background sync throttling, targeted next sprint. Verify both release bundles before tagging. Both artifacts validate against the shared signing key below.

signing key of kawig-fafog = bky19_6Fypv1qws7J8qJtaYjX

// Dark-mode support in the Lumenfall admin dashboard.
// Plugin authors: do not hardcode colors. Resolve tokens through the
// ThemeBridge client below; it returns the active palette and listens
// for scheme changes so your panels flip without a reload.
// Contrast ratios are enforced server-side — submissions that bypass
// tokens fail review. Initialize the client once per plugin, at mount,
// never per render. The client authenticates against the internal
// ThemeBridge service. Use the key that follows.

API key for hagug-kajof: vxb4-HrJ9

**Q: Why do some Brindlewood jobs run a few minutes late, and is that the cron drift issue?**

A: Probably. We traced the drift to the scheduler host on the Farrow cluster, whose clock slews whenever the NTP peer set rotates. Jobs pinned to that host can start up to six minutes late. As a contractor, please don't "fix" individual crontabs — the mitigation is centralized and per-job edits make the investigation harder. The current findings, affected job list, and workaround policy are documented on the internal page below.

runbook for tagug-hafog: https://jira.lumiclabs.internal/projects/pages/pages/9773c0d8